26 OCBC Customers Lose $140K In 10 Days, Bank Urges Caution Against Phishing Scams
OCBC has urged caution against phishing scams after 26 of their customers lost about $140,000 in 10 days between 8 and 17 Dec. ( read original story ...)

The State of Decentralised Finance in Southeast Asia 2021
Southeast Asia’s Decentralised Finance (DeFi) startups raised close to $1 billion in funding in 2021, up more than six times year-on-year. ( read original story ...)

UnionBank to buy Citi’s retail unit
UNIONBANK of the Philippines, Inc. will buy the local consumer unit of Citigroup, Inc. for P55 billion, in a deal that could boost the local lender’s retail banking segment. ( read original story ...)
